Important Features

  1. Processor (CPU): The processor is the brain of the computer. Look for a modern multi-core processor with a high clock speed to ensure smooth game performance. Intel's Core i5 and i3 series, as well as AMD's FX and Ryzen series, are good options to consider within this price range. 11th or 12th Gen Intel processors and Ryzen 5 are suggested.

Operating System

Windows is the most popular choice for gaming computers. Windows 10 comes with built-in gaming features and excellent support for new and older games. Additionally, Microsoft offers several variations of Windows 10, including Home, Pro, and Education, each with its own set of features and price points.

GPU (Graphics Processing Unit)

A dedicated graphics card is essential for gaming performance. Look for GPUs from Nvidia (such as the GTX series) or AMD (Radeon RX series) within your budget. Make sure to check the VRAM, which determines the maximum resolution the card can support for better graphics. For the $500 price range, the Nvidia GTX 1650 or AMD Radeon RX 580 are solid choices.

RAM (Random Access Memory)

Getting enough RAM is crucial for gaming. At least 8 GB RAM is recommended to run modern games smoothly, but you can also consider going for 16 GB if you plan to stream or use memory-intensive applications. Ensure your gaming PC has the option to upgrade the RAM later if needed, as most games will require more RAM in the future.

What are some key features to look for in a Gaming PC?

Some key features to consider when shopping for a Gaming PC include processors, graphics cards, and storage. Processors (or CPUs) are the foundation of your gaming PC and affect performance, so you should look for a high-quality CPU that offers plenty of cores and a high clock speed. Modern computers also benefit from multiple cores, so Intel's i5 and i7 lineup or AMD's Ryzen 5 and 7 lineup represent solid choices.

Graphics processors, or GPUs, handle the rendering of visuals in games, making them a crucial component for any gaming PC. Look for a dedicated GPU with ample VRAM (Virtual RAM) that supports the latest standards such as DirectX 12 or Vulkan. Some popular options in this price range include NVIDIA's GeForce GTX series and AMD's Radeon RX series. Finally, storage is another important factor, as faster storage can significantly impact your gaming experience. SSDs (Solid State Drives) offer faster read and write speeds compared to traditional HDDs (Hard Disk Drives), so consider investing in an SSD for smooth game loading and faster access to files.

How do I connect a Gaming PC to a monitor?

Connecting a Gaming PC to a monitor typically involves using an HDMI, DisplayPort, or DVI cable, depending on the connectivity options available on both the PC and monitor. If your PC and monitor support HDMI, this will likely be the easiest and most common connection method. Simply plug the HDMI cable into the appropriate ports on both devices, and your PC will be able to display its output on the monitor.

If your PC and monitor do not support HDMI, you can use either DisplayPort or DVI cables. Ensure that the correct adapters are used to make the connections if your monitor does not have the appropriate ports. It is essential to understand the cable's maximum resolution and refresh rate, as not all monitors support higher resolutions or refresh rates, which can impact your gaming experience. Additionally, you may need a graphics card with appropriate connectivity options if the monitor lacks HDMI or DisplayPort ports.

How do I upgrade components in a Gaming PC?

Upgrading components in a Gaming PC is often a straightforward process that can be handled by users with some experience. However, it's always a good idea to do your research before attempting any upgrades, so you understand the compatibility requirements and potential risks involved. Upgrading components such as graphics cards, storage drives, and RAM can often be done without any special tools, while some CPU and motherboard upgrades may require additional expertise and components to complete.

To upgrade a component in your Gaming PC, start by ensuring that your new hardware is compatible with your existing system by checking the CPU, motherboard, and power supply requirement specifications. Once you've confirmed compatibility, backup your important files, remove any necessary parts, and securely mount the new component into the appropriate slot or bay.
